A user manual guide is a detailed document designed to help individuals understand how to use, operate, and maintain a product effectively. Whether it is a piece of software, an appliance, a vehicle, or any complex tool, the user manual guide acts as a bridge between the manufacturer and the customer.
The purpose of the user manual guide is to make sure users can use the product safely, efficiently, and without confusion. It contains step-by-step instructions, troubleshooting tips, safety warnings, and maintenance information that ensure a smooth user experience.

Structure of a User Manual Guide
A professional user manual guide follows a logical structure that makes it easy for users to find the information they need. Though the structure may vary based on the product, most guides include similar sections:
1. Introduction
The introduction provides an overview of the product, its purpose, and what users can expect from it.
2. Safety Information
This section includes warnings and precautions that users must follow to prevent injury or damage.
3. Product Overview
Here, the product’s parts, controls, and features are described, often with illustrations or diagrams to enhance understanding.
4. Installation or Setup
Detailed steps for assembling or installing the product are provided to ensure proper configuration before use.
5. Operating Instructions
This is the main section of the guide, explaining how to operate the product step-by-step.
6. Maintenance and Care
Guidelines on cleaning, maintenance, and storage are included to help extend the product’s lifespan.
7. Troubleshooting
A troubleshooting section lists common problems users may face and provides solutions to resolve them.
8. Technical Specifications
This section contains details such as dimensions, voltage, power requirements, and other technical data.
9. Warranty and Support
Information about warranty coverage, service centers, and customer support is often listed at the end of the manual.

Writing a User Manual Guide: Best Practices
Creating an effective user manual guide requires careful planning and attention to the user’s needs. Here are some best practices:
-
Use clear and simple language to make instructions easy to follow.
-
Organize content logically with headings, lists, and visuals.
-
Include clear diagrams or images to explain complex steps.
-
Test the manual with real users to ensure it’s easy to understand.
-
Avoid technical jargon unless it is necessary and explained clearly.
-
Emphasize safety instructions early in the guide.
By following these principles, writers can create manuals that are both user-friendly and technically accurate.
Digital User Manual Guide
In modern times, many companies provide a digital version of their user manual guide. These digital manuals are often available as downloadable PDFs, interactive web guides, or built-in digital help sections within the product’s software.
Digital user manual guides are easier to update and can include multimedia elements like videos and clickable diagrams. They also help reduce paper usage, supporting environmentally friendly business practices.
Users benefit from the convenience of being able to access instructions anytime, anywhere, using a smartphone or computer.
Common Challenges in Understanding a User Manual Guide
Despite their usefulness, many users find user manual guides difficult to understand due to overly technical language or poor organization. Some manuals are translated from another language and may lose clarity during translation.
Another common issue is that users skip reading the guide altogether, leading to misuse or accidental damage. To avoid this, companies are now focusing on creating more engaging and visual manuals that encourage reading and understanding.
Good design, visual support, and simplified content can make a significant difference in how effective a guide is for users.
